Guidance Software discussion in Atlanta on 21 October: Cloud, Mobile and Social Media applications

Guidance Software is organising a session in Atlanta 21st of October with the title Cloud, Mobile and Social Media in Litigation.

These three concepts – cloud, mobile and social media – overlap in that most social media is generated on mobile devices and stored in the cloud. The other thing they have in common is that they all add considerably to the burden of legal and IT departments when they need to collect data for the discovery purposes.

The speakers at the Atlanta event are David Steel, Senior Counsel, The Home Depot, and Ronni Solomon, a partner at King and Spalding. They will discuss eDiscovery challenges including:

  • Collecting from the increasing volumes of ESI stored in cloud repositories
  • Security and legal complexities of mobile devices in the workplace
  • Privacy, risk, and legal challenges of social media
